The Reality:

Small commercial drones are increasingly weaponized for reconnaissance, harassment, and kinetic attacks.

Traditional air defense systems are over-engineered and cost-prohibitive for these threats, creating a critical capability gap in contested airspace and at the tactical level for troops on the ground.

Project MERLIN— Scaling Defense for Swarm Threats

Multi-Cartridge Payload

Each Merlin-1 housing can carry up to six low-weight BolaWrap cartridges in a semi-compact, adaptable configuration (Underbelly facing down or forward), enabling six independent engagements per sortie.

Remote or Autonomous Operation

Cartridges trigger via onboard microcontroller through GPIO, UART, or serial command. Configured for manual operator control, Merlin-1 allows FPV pilots to locate, engage, and disable hostile drones mid-flight using a lightweight, multi-shot payload, designed to provide a decisive, low-cost multi-shot intercept option in environments where UAS threats are increasingly common.

Platform-Agnostic Architecture

A customizable 3D-printable mounting system allows rapid adaptation to diverse payload sizes, deployment sequences, and platform geometries; without extensive re-engineering. This modular approach enables mission-specific configurations to be validated and fielded in days, not months keeping up with the pace of innovation on the battlefield.

Cost-Effective Mass Deployment

Unlike traditional C-UAS solutions that rely on costly single-use interceptors or expendable drones, Wrap-Merlin 1 is expected to deliver:

  • Multiple engagements per sortie for extended mission coverage

  • Seamless compatibility with existing drone fleets without major retrofits

  • Rapid adaptability to evolving threats via modular payload swaps

This combination has the potential to enable sustained aerial defense operations at a fraction of the cost of conventional systems, making it ideal for defense agencies, border security, and critical infrastructure protection.

WRAP Industries P.A.N.D.A. - Personal Aerial Neutralization Drone Armaments:
IMMEDIATE COUNTER-DRONE CAPABILITY

PROVEN TECHNOLOGY, NEW APPLICATION

Originally developed for non-lethal law enforcement, the WRAP Industries BolaWrap 150 has been adapted for handheld drone entanglement. With zero fragmentation, no need for wireless jamming, and no reliance on bulky launchers, this system provides a lightweight, last-resort defense tool that can be worn on any vest or tactical belt.

How It Works:

Quick Target Acquisition - Operator draws device, activates safety switch, aims at 45-degree angle across the center mass of the drone.
High-Velocity Launch - 7.5-foot Kevlar tether deploys at 400 feet per second, creating a 15' effective entanglement reach, only requiring a part of the Kevlar to hit the aircraft for entanglement.
Mechanical Disablement - Tether wraps around propeller arms, immediately neutralizing flight capability

Technical Specifications:

Effective Range: 49 feet (15 meters) optimal
Maximum Range: 60 feet (18 meters)
Cartridge Weight: 51 grams (1.8 oz)
Muzzle Velocity: 400 feet per second
Kevlar Cord: 7.5 feet, 230+ lb tensile strength
Reload Time: 2-6 seconds (reloadable, compact design)

Tactical Advantages:

✓ Zero Fragmentation - Safe for dense, sensitive, or urban environments
✓ No RF Interference - Works when electronic warfare systems fail
✓ Minimal Training - Operators simply aim, fire, and disable drones in-flight
✓ Belt-Mounted - Worn on any tactical belt, deployed with minimal training
✓ Rapid Follow-up - Compact, reloadable design allows multiple engagements

Deployment Analysis—
Why Mechanical Entanglement Outperforms Alternatives

vs Electronic Warfare Systems

01

Mechanical entanglement provides reliable performance without the technical vulnerabilities of electronic countermeasures.

No frequency dependancies— works against frequency-hopping or autonomous drones

No power infrastructure - Deploys anywhere without generators or heavy equipment

vs. Capture Net Systems

03

Superior range and deployment capabilities with enhanced operational flexibility.

Extended range - 60+ feet vs. 20-30 feet for net launchers

Lightweight deployment – Small form factor vs. bulky pneumatic systems

Rapid reload capability – Multi-Shot capability vs single shot systems

vs. Kinetic Interceptors

02

Cost-effective neutralization that preserves evidence while eliminating explosive risks.

Under $80 per cassette vs. $1,000+ for guided munitions

Zero collateral damage - No explosive fragments or debris fields
